Across Poles Lane's test centres, men pass at 64% and women at 78.4% a gender gap of 14.4 percentage points in favour of female candidates. Across the UK, the gap is around 5 percentage points on average.

About these statistics

Pass rates shown above are aggregated across all available years of DVSA quarterly statistical data for each centre. Rates are volume-weighted across the city — larger centres carry proportionally more weight than smaller ones. Centres with fewer than 500 tests on record are flagged as low-sample to avoid statistically noisy comparisons. Always factor in your own preparation, instructor recommendations, and route familiarity — pass rates are a useful signal, not a guarantee.

How do I book a driving test in Poles Lane?

All UK driving tests are booked via the official DVSA service at gov.uk/book-driving-test. You'll need your provisional licence number, a theory test pass certificate, and a payment method. Choose any of the centres listed above when selecting your location.

What does a UK driving test cost in Poles Lane?

The standard DVSA car practical driving test fee in Poles Lane is £62 on weekdays and £75 on weekends and evenings — the same across all UK test centres. There are no additional location-based fees. Always book through gov.uk to avoid third-party markups.
